What does “"Host: Disk #": NCQ disabled. Timeout error.” mean and what is the suggested action?

When the system detects I/O timeout on a specific disk, it will perform a series of error handling actions, and disabling NCQ is the first action. If all error handling actions fail, this disk will be dropped from the system.

If this error is found on a disk which has been running in NAS for a period of time, it could be the disk aging issue and the disk needs to be replaced.

If such an error happens to a brand-new NAS installation with new compatible disks, please contact QNAP support to troubleshoot the possible hardware failure
